33 lines
831 B
YAML
33 lines
831 B
YAML
---
|
|
- name: Install gnupg
|
|
ansible.builtin.package:
|
|
name: gnupg
|
|
state: present
|
|
|
|
- name: Install openmediavault keyring
|
|
ansible.builtin.apt_key:
|
|
url: https://packages.openmediavault.org/public/archive.key
|
|
state: present
|
|
|
|
- name: Add openmediavault package repository
|
|
ansible.builtin.apt_repository:
|
|
repo: deb https://packages.openmediavault.org/public shaitan main
|
|
state: present
|
|
filename: openmediavault
|
|
|
|
- name: Install openmediavault
|
|
ansible.builtin.apt:
|
|
pkg:
|
|
- openmediavault-keyring
|
|
- openmediavault
|
|
autoremove: yes
|
|
#allow_downgrade: yes
|
|
install_recommends: no
|
|
environment:
|
|
LANG: "C.UTF-8"
|
|
DEBIAN_FRONTEND: "noninteractive"
|
|
APT_LISTCHANGES_FRONTEND: "none"
|
|
|
|
- name: Populate openmediavault configuration
|
|
ansible.builtin.command: omv-confdbadm populate
|